Job Summary
Manage end-to-end audit engagements and prepare statutory and annual accounts, including reviewing corporation and personal tax computations. Conduct risk assessments, test key controls, and prepare management letters while communicating findings to clients. Supervise and mentor junior and mid-level team members, ensuring compliance with professional standards and internal processes. Maintain strong client relationships and offer proactive advice, supporting partners with business development and firm initiatives. Drive process improvements to enhance efficient working practices. This senior role offers a competitive salary, hybrid working flexibility, and clear development paths within a structured partner team.
Required Qualifications
- ACA or ACCA qualification
- Significant experience in accounts and tax within a practice environment
- Proven experience reviewing and supervising junior staff
- Strong technical knowledge of UK GAAP and audit standards
- Excellent client-facing and leadership skills
- Commercial awareness and confidence managing multiple priorities
- Experience with modern accounting software and systems
